On behalf of Smokeball--a Chicago-based legal software company--our team is raising funds for My Block, My Hood, My City as part of our annual Season of Giving. During this campaign our company gives money to organizations for each demo we give of our product ; the more demos the more charitable donations. But we're also raising cash donations, too, regardless of demos.
We chose My Block, My Hood, My City because we were inspired by their mission to help teenagers overcome poverty and isolation, boost educational attainment and provide opportunities that make a difference in their lives.
My Block, My Hood, My City's Explorers Program takes teens from under-resourced communities on explorations around the city and provides youth with new experiences, exposing them to possibilities beyond their own communities.
